区块链,作为一种新兴的分布式账本技术,自2009年比特币诞生以来,逐渐被应用于各行各业。区块链的透明性、不可篡改性和去中心化特性,使它在金融、供应链管理、数据安全等领域展现出巨大的潜力。然而,随着其应用的深入,如何全面评估区块链技术的可行性和适用性变得尤为重要。本文将深入探讨评估区块链技术的十个重要工作任务,希望能为相关从业者和决策者提供参考。
#### 评估工作一:技术架构分析任何技术的评估都应从其架构入手。区块链技术的基础由多个节点组成,这些节点通过网络相互连接,形成一个去中心化的系统。信息在链上以区块为单位存储,每个区块都包括了一组交易数据以及前一个区块的哈希值,这形成了一种链式结构。
在评估区块链技术时,必须认清公有链与私有链之间的差异。公有链是完全开放的,任何人都可以参与,而私有链则通常只对特定用户开放,能够更好地保护交易隐私和提高效率。在不同的应用场景中,选择适合的链类型至关重要。
#### 评估工作二:安全性评估区块链的安全性是评估过程中不可忽视的一环。由于其去中心化的特性,理论上攻击者很难篡改已确认的区块。此外,区块链还采用了加密技术来保障交易数据的安全。不过,随着技术的进步,攻击手段也在不断升级,因此需要持续关注安全性。
尽管区块链具备多种安全机制,但它并非绝对安全。51%攻击、智能合约漏洞、网络钓鱼等都是潜在的威胁。评估时需要深入分析这些风险,并制定相应的防范措施,以确保系统的安全性。
#### 评估工作三:性能分析在评估区块链技术的性能时,交易速度和系统的吞吐量是两个核心指标。不同的区块链平台在处理交易的能力上存在显著差异,这会直接影响其应用场景。例如,比特币的交易确认时间较长,而以太坊通过引入智能合约提升了交易效率。
随着用户的增加,网络的扩展性也至关重要。这一问题常常关系到整个区块链的健康发展。在评估过程中,需要测试系统在高负载下的表现,并考虑是否能够通过技术手段如分片、侧链等来提高扩展性。
#### 评估工作四:合规性与法律考量区块链在全球范围内的发展并不平衡,各国对其监管政策也大相径庭。因此,在进行技术评估时,需要关注相关法规对区块链应用的影响。无论是在数据存储、交易合规,还是在金融监管方面,这都是必要的考量。
数据隐私与区块链的透明性常常产生矛盾。评估区块链技术时,必须分析其在保护用户隐私方面的表现,以及在公开透明与数据保护之间应该如何取得平衡,确保符合各类法律法规。
以此类推,完整内容需要涵盖每个工作任务,因为你需要的字数较多,所以建议在每一部分细化内容,保证字数达标。同时,还可以根据每个工作任务设计出具体实例与深度分析。接下来,把思考的问题逐一列出并详细介绍。